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

An agricultural vehicle including a chassis and a header carried by the chassis that includes a cutterbar assembly with a plurality of cutting units. Each of the cutting units includes a rotatable disc carrying a plurality of knives each defining at least one cutting edge and a guard assembly including a plurality of extensions. Each of the extensions includes a bottom guard portion connected to a top guard portion to define a knife slot that allows the plurality of knives to pass through during rotation of the disc. At least one rotary driver couples to the rotatable disc of at least one of the cutting units.
